Output 80265606b67b099eee44c7deecafd68c708d616d67626e2aa4fa3d1667d8a3bd:0

value
302252
script pubkey
OP_0 OP_PUSHBYTES_20 71eae2f9041fc45e5654b0e001ab4fea3d4f6d08
address
bc1qw84w97gyrlz9u4j5krsqr260ag757mggcg4lk4
transaction
80265606b67b099eee44c7deecafd68c708d616d67626e2aa4fa3d1667d8a3bd
confirmations
12149
spent
true